Stretched along the historic U.S. Route 66, Gallup is the most populous city between Flagstaff and Albuquerque. Known as the epicenter of Native American history, art, culture, and tradition in the Southwest, Gallup is home to many people with ancestral ties to the Navajo, Hopi, and Zuni tribes. Gallup is also enriched by Latin American communities, with unique art and cuisine representing a blend of cultures.
Surrounded by red sandstone cliffs and vast open spaces, Gallup is referred to as the “Adventure Capital of New Mexico” for its many extensive trails and parks as well as abundant opportunities for hot air ballooning, rodeo, hunting, rock climbing, and mountain biking. Gallup is a city steeped in tradition, offering a variety of exhibits at the Red Rock Museum and the Rex Museum in addition to a host of events celebrating the area’s rich heritage.
